About the Role

The City of Arlington’s Office of Communication is seeking a creative and tech-savvy Digital Media Specialist to serve the Parks, Recreation & Culture (PRC) Department. This role involves bringing the department’s digital content to life by brainstorming, creating, and sharing engaging content about Arlington's award-winning parks, facilities, programs, and events across social media and City websites.

Responsibilities

  • Create shareable, buzz-worthy content that captures the essence of the department, making people stop scrolling and engage with posts.
  • Serve as the face of PRC on social media by leading and participating in videos, live streams, or behind-the-scenes content to showcase the Naturally Fun brand.
  • Monitor viral trends, challenges, and hot topics on social media, and incorporate them into the content strategy in a timely and relevant manner.
  • Engage with the community by responding to comments, running polls or Q&As, and sparking conversations to build a strong online presence.
  • Develop and maintain a content calendar to ensure a steady stream of diverse content, including promotions, event highlights, community stories, and location spotlights.
  • Track and analyze content performance using analytics tools, adjusting strategies based on what resonates most with the community.
  • Collaborate with local influencers, city partners, and community figures to cross-promote content and expand the PRC department's digital reach.
  • Build and maintain digital spaces, including PRC websites and intranet, ensuring content is accurate, engaging, accessible, and secure by collaborating with internal teams.

Requirements

  • Bachelor’s degree in Journalism, Public Relations, Marketing, Social Media, or a related field, and 3–5 years of related experience (or an equivalent combination of education and experience).
  • Valid Texas Class C Driver’s License with a good driving record.
  • Experience with municipal government or parks and recreation is preferred but not required.

Skills

  • Creative Storyteller: Ability to think outside the box to create fun, engaging digital content that gets attention, blending trends authentically.
  • Camera-Ready: Comfortable being in front of the camera for videos, photos, or live content, bringing energy, personality, and professionalism to every post.
  • Tech Savvy: Expertise in website and social media platforms (Instagram, Facebook, Twitter/X, YouTube, etc.) and knowledge of their tools, algorithms, and features to maximize reach and engagement.
  • Self-Starter and Organized: Ability to work independently, meet deadlines, and manage multiple projects without constant oversight.
  • Collaborative: Works well independently but also takes initiative to collaborate with peers and promote diverse business units, ensuring their stories and offerings get attention.
